How to fill out 2013-14 open enrollment change

How to fill out 2013-14 open enrollment change:
01
Gather all necessary documents such as your current health insurance card, social security number, and income information.
02
Access the enrollment change form online or request a paper copy from your insurance provider.
03
Provide your personal information, including your name, address, and contact information.
04
Indicate the changes you wish to make to your current enrollment, such as adding or removing dependents or changing your coverage level.
05
Provide any additional information required, such as proof of a qualifying life event if applicable.
06
Review the form for accuracy and completeness before submitting it.
Who needs 2013-14 open enrollment change:
01
Individuals who experience a qualifying life event, such as marriage, divorce, birth, adoption, or loss of other health coverage may need to make changes to their 2013-14 open enrollment.
02
Individuals who have had a change in income or household size that may affect their eligibility for certain programs or subsidies may also need to make changes.
03
Anyone who wants to make modifications to their current health insurance coverage, such as adding or removing dependents or changing their coverage level, may need to go through the open enrollment change process.
